Megosztás a következőn keresztül:


IHostTask-felület

Olyan módszereket biztosít, amelyekkel a közös nyelvi futtatókörnyezet (CLR) kommunikálhat a gazdagéppel a feladatok kezeléséhez.

Metódusok

Metódus Leírás
Riasztási módszer Azt kéri, hogy a gazdagép felébresztse az aktuális IHostTask példány által képviselt feladatot, hogy a tevékenység megszakítható legyen.
GetPriority metódus Lekéri az aktuális IHostTask példány által képviselt feladat szálprioritási szintjét.
Csatlakozási metódus Blokkolja a hívó feladatot, amíg az aktuális IHostTask példány által képviselt feladat be nem fejeződik, a megadott időintervallum el nem telik, vagy az IHostTask::Alert hívása történik.
SetCLRTask metódus Társít egy ICLRTask Interface-példányt az aktuális IHostTask példánnyal.
SetPriority metódus Azt kéri, hogy a gazdagép módosítsa a szál prioritási szintjét az aktuális IHostTask példány által képviselt feladathoz.
Start metódus Azt kéri, hogy a gazdagép helyezze át az aktuális IHostTask példány által képviselt feladatot felfüggesztett állapotból élő állapotba, amelyben a kód végrehajtható.

Megjegyzések

A CLR meghívja a által IHostTask meghatározott metódusokat egy tevékenység elindításához, a szál prioritási szintjének beállításához stb.

Követelmények

Platformok: Lásd: Rendszerkövetelmények.

Fejléc: MSCorEE.h

Könyvtár: Erőforrásként szerepel a MSCorEE.dll

.NET-keretrendszer verziók: 2.0 óta elérhető

Lásd még